Power Requirements of Shallow and Deep Tillage as Affected by Number of Wheel Traffic

Yazan Tawfiq Ham Al-Dabagh,
Adnan Abed Ahmed Luhaib

Abstract: Soil compaction is one of the issues that many agricultural lands suffer from, and one of the main reasons for that, is wheel traffic which pass through the field. Therefore, this study was conducted with the aim of studying the effect of the agricultural machinery traffic and the type of tillage on some of the studied characteristics (drawbar power (DP), wasted power by slippage (WPS), clods greater than 100 mm (CGT)) at soil moisture content of 17-20%.
